Indima esisiseko yeeKhoyili zeTransformer


Iikhoyili zeTransformer zisebenza njengentliziyo yee-transformers, eziyimfuneko ekuguquleni amanqanaba ombane wamandla ombane ukuqinisekisa ukuhanjiswa okufanelekileyo kunye nokusetyenziswa okukhuselekileyo. Ngokuqhelekileyo yenziwe ngobhedu okanye i-aluminium, ezi zikhoyili zisebenza kumgaqo wokungeniswa kwe-electromagnetic. Xa i-alternating current (AC) ihamba nge-coil yokuqala, idala i-magnetic field eyenza i-voltage kwi-coil yesibini. Le nkqubo mhlawumbi inyusa amandla ombane kuthumelo lomgama omde okanye iyayinciphisa ukuze isasazwe nokusetyenziswa kwendawo.


Ukubaluleka kweekhoyili ze-transformer ayikwazi ukugqithiswa. Kwiintambo zothumelo lwe-voltage ephezulu, ukunyuka kombane kunciphisa ukulahleka kwamandla. Ngaphandle kweekhoyili ze-transformer, umbane awukwazi ukuhanjiswa ngokwezoqoqosho kumgama omde, okhokelela kukungasebenzi kakuhle kunye neendleko eziphezulu. Ngaphezu koko, ukuthembeka kwezixhobo zombane kunye neenkqubo esizisebenzisayo imihla ngemihla kuxhomekeke kulawulo lwamandla ombane oluchanekileyo oluququzelelwa zezi khoyili. Ngokwenene, iikhoyili ze-transformer zenza ukuba igridi yombane yanamhlanje inokwenzeka.


Iikhoyili zeTransformer azikho malunga nokunyuka okanye ukuhla kwamandla ombane; zikwayilelwe ukuphucula uzinzo kunye nokusebenza kakuhle kwenkqubo. Ngokomzekelo, banceda ukunciphisa imiba efana nokuguquguquka kwamandla ombane kunye nokungalingani kwesigaba. Itekhnoloji entsha yeekhoyili, kubandakanywa izixhobo zokugquma ezikumgangatho ophezulu kunye nolungelelwaniso lwamajiko, ziyaphuhliswa ukuze ziqhubele phambili ukusebenza kwazo. Ukunikezelwa kwendima yabo ebalulekileyo, uphando oluqhubekayo kunye nophuhliso lujolise kakhulu ekwenzeni iikhoyili ze-transformer zisebenze ngakumbi, zomelele, kwaye zilungele iimfuno zamandla ezizayo.


Ulwakhiwo kunye neMathiriyeli yeeKhoyili zeTransformer


Ukunyaniseka kwesakhiwo kunye nokubunjwa kwezinto eziphathekayo zeekhoyili ze-transformer zichaphazela kakhulu ukusebenza kwazo kunye nokuqina. Iikhoyili zeTransformer ngokwesiko zakhiwa kusetyenziswa ubhedu okanye ialuminiyam ngenxa yokuhanjiswa kombane okugqwesileyo. I-Copper, ngokukodwa, ithandwa ngenxa ye-conductivity ephezulu kunye neempawu ze-thermal, nangona zibiza kakhulu kune-aluminium. Ukukhethwa kwezinto eziphathekayo akuchaphazeli kuphela ukusebenza kakuhle kodwa kunye neendleko kunye nobunzima be-transformer.


Inkqubo yokwakhiwa kwekhoyili ye-transformer yinto eyinkimbinkimbi ebandakanya amanyathelo amaninzi abalulekileyo. Ekuqaleni, imathiriyeli ekrwada izotywa kwiingcingo ezicekethekileyo, ezithi ke zibotshwe kumbindi owenziwe ngentsimbi yesilicon elaminethiweyo. Lo ngundoqo ubalulekile njengoko uphucula ukudibanisa kwamagnetic phakathi kweekhoyili eziphambili kunye nesekondari, ngaloo ndlela kuphuculwe ukusebenza kakuhle kwe-transformer. Inkqubo yokujija idinga ukuchaneka okugqithisileyo ukuqinisekisa ukufana kunye nokunciphisa amathuba okuba neempazamo ezifana neesekethe ezimfutshane.


I-Insulation yenye into ebalulekileyo ekwakhiweni kweekhoyili ze-transformer. Izinto ezahlukeneyo, kuquka i-enamel, iphepha, kunye ne-fiberglass, zisetyenziselwa ukugquma iikhoyili. I-insulation esebenzayo ikhusela ukuvuza kombane kwaye iqinisekisa ukuzinza kwexesha elide le-transformer. Inkqubela phambili yanamhlanje ikhokelele ekuphuhlisweni kwezixhobo zokugquma ezikumgangatho ophezulu ezinokumelana namaqondo obushushu aphezulu kunye noxinzelelo lomatshini, ukwandisa ixesha lokuphila kwe-transformer.


Ukongeza kwi-core kunye ne-insulation, amanye amacandelo afana neenkqubo zokupholisa zidlala indima ebalulekileyo ekusebenzeni ngokubanzi kweekhoyili ze-transformer. Ukupholisa okusebenzayo kuyimfuneko ukukhupha ukushisa okwenziwa ngexesha lokusebenza. Iindlela zakwaNtu ezifana nokupholisa i-oyile zihlala zisetyenziswa, kodwa ubugcisa obutsha obufana nokupholisa umoya ngenkani kunye neenkqubo zokupholisa ulwelo ziya zithandwa. Ezi nkqubela zijolise ekwenzeni iikhoyili zetransformer zisebenze ngakumbi kwaye zithembeke, ziqinisekisa ukuba zinokuhlangabezana neemfuno eziphezulu zeenkqubo zamandla zale mihla.


Iintlobo zeeCoils zeTransformer


Iikhoyili zeTransformer ziza kwiindidi ezahlukeneyo, nganye ilungiselelwe usetyenziso kunye neemfuno ezithile. Ukuqonda ezi ntlobo kunceda ekuxabiseni ukuguquguquka kunye nokuguquguquka kweteknoloji ye-transformer. Iindidi ezimbini eziphambili ziziguquli zamandla kunye neenguqu zokusasaza, zombini ezisebenza imisebenzi eyahlukeneyo kwigridi yombane.


Iziguquli zamandla zisetyenziselwa uthungelwano oluphezulu lwe-voltage. Ziyilelwe ukujongana nezixa ezikhulu zamandla ombane, ukonyusa amandla ombane ukunciphisa ilahleko yamandla ngexesha lothumelo. Iikhoyili kwiziguquli zamandla zenziwa ngobhedu kwaye zigqunywe kakhulu ukuze zimelane nombane ophezulu. Ezi ziguquli zibalulekile kuthungelwano lombane olusebenzayo kumgama omde, luqinisekisa ukuba umbane unokubonelelwa kwiindawo zasezidolophini nasezilalini ngokufanayo.


Iinguqu zokusasaza, kwelinye icala, zisetyenziselwa ukuthoba amandla ombane ukusuka kumanqanaba okuhambisa ukuya kumanqanaba asezantsi alungele ukusetyenziswa kwendawo yokuhlala kunye nezorhwebo. Ezi ziguquli zisoloko zifumaneka kwiipali zoncedo okanye kwizitishi eziphantsi komhlaba. Iikhoyili kwii-transformers zokusabalalisa zihlala zincinci kunezo ziguquli zamandla kodwa zisabalulekile ekugcineni inqanaba lombane elizinzileyo nelisebenzisekayo. Zenzelwe ukuba zihlale kwaye zisebenze, ziqinisekisa ukunikezelwa kwamandla okuthembekileyo kubasebenzisi bokugqibela.


Kukwakho neziguquli ezikhethekileyo, ezifana neziguquli zodwa kunye ne-autotransformers. Iziguquli zokuzihlukanisa zisebenzisa iikhoyili ezihlukeneyo zokuhlukanisa iindawo ezahlukeneyo zesekethe, ukwandisa ukhuseleko kunye nokunciphisa ingxolo yombane. I-Autotransformers, okwangoku, ine-coil enye esebenza zombini njengeyona ndlela iphambili kunye neyesibini, eyenza ukuba i-compact kwaye isebenze kakuhle kodwa incinci kunezinye iintlobo.


Ukuqonda iintlobo ezahlukeneyo zeekhoyili ze-transformer kunye nezicelo zabo ezithile zigxininisa ubuchwephesha kunye nokulungelelaniswa kweteknoloji ye-transformer. Uhlobo ngalunye ludlala indima ekhethekileyo ekuqinisekiseni ukuba amandla ombane ahanjiswa, asasazwa, kwaye asetyenziswe ngokufanelekileyo, kugxininisa ukubaluleka kwala macandelo kubomi bethu bemihla ngemihla.


Ukuqhubela phambili kwiTekhnoloji yeCoil yeTransformer


Intsimi yetekhnoloji ye-coil ye-transformer ibone inkqubela phambili ephawulekayo kule minyaka idlulileyo, iqhutywa yimfuneko yeenkqubo zombane ezisebenza ngokufanelekileyo, ezihlala ixesha elide kunye nezithembekileyo. Ezi zinto zintsha zizise ukuphucuka okubonakalayo kwindlela yokusebenza kunye nobomi beenguqu, okubenza bakwazi ukuhlangabezana neemfuno zamandla zale mihla.


Enye yezona nkqubela zibalaseleyo kuphuhliso lweekhoyili ze-high-temperature superconducting (HTS). Ezi coil zisebenzisa superconducting izinto ezinokuxhathisa umbane zero kumaqondo obushushu aphantsi kakhulu, evumela ukudluliselwa phantse ilahleko yamandla ombane. Ngelixa zisekwinqanaba lovavanyo, iikhoyili ze-HTS zibambe isithembiso sokunciphisa kakhulu ilahleko yamandla kunye nokuphucula ukusebenza kakuhle kweegridi zamandla.


Olunye uphuhliso olubalulekileyo kukusetyenziswa kwezixhobo zokugquma ezikumgangatho ophezulu. Iindlela zemveli zokugquma, ezifana nokusebenzisa iphepha okanye i-enamel, ziye zancediswa ngezinye iindlela zanamhlanje ezifana ne-polymer composite kunye neeplastiki ezinobushushu obuphezulu. Ezi zixhobo zibonelela ngokusebenza okuphezulu ngokuzinza kwe-thermal kunye namandla omatshini, ukunciphisa umngcipheko wokungaphumeleli kunye nokwandisa ubomi bokusebenza kwabaguquli.


I-Nanotechnology nayo yenza uphawu lwayo kwintsimi yeekhoyili ze-transformer. Ngokubandakanya i-nanoparticles kwi-insulating fluids, abaphandi baye bakwazi ukunyusa i-thermal kunye ne-electric properties kwezi manzi. Olu lutsha aluphuculi nje kuphela ukusebenza kakuhle kokupholisa kwee-transformers kodwa luphucula ukusebenza kwabo ngokubanzi kunye nokuthembeka.


Itekhnoloji yedijithali kunye ne-smart grid iphinda iguqule uyilo lwekhoyili ye-transformer kunye nokusebenza. Abaguquli banamhlanje baxhotyiswa ngakumbi ngeenzwa kunye ne-IoT (i-Intanethi yezinto) izixhobo ezivumela ukubeka iliso ngexesha langempela kunye nokuxilongwa. Esi sixhobo sivumela ukugcinwa kwangaphambili, ukunciphisa ixesha lokunciphisa kunye nokuthintela ukusilela kwintlekele.


Ugxininiso lokuzinza lukwakhokelele kuphuhliso lweekhoyili ze-eco-friendly transformer. Uyilo olutsha kunye nemathiriyeli ijolise ekunciphiseni impembelelo yokusingqongileyo yokwenziwa nokusebenza kwe-transformer. Umzekelo, ulwelo lwe-biodegradable insulating fluid kunye ne-recyclable core materials ziya zixhaphaka, zihambelana neenzame zehlabathi zokukhuthaza uzinzo kwiinkqubo zamandla.


Ikamva leeKhoyili zeTransformer kwiiGridi eziSmart


Njengoko sisiya kwiigridi zombane ezikrelekrele nezisebenza ngokufanelekileyo, indima yeekhoyili ze-transformer iya isibaluleka ngakumbi. Iigridi ze-Smart, ezibonakaliswe ngokukwazi ukulawula kunye nokusabalalisa umbane ngokufanelekileyo, zithembele kakhulu kwi-teknoloji ye-transformer ephuculweyo yokwandisa ukusebenza kunye nokuqinisekisa ukuthembeka.


Kwigridi ehlakaniphile, ii-transformers ezixhotyiswe ngeekhoyili eziphambili kunye ne-sensor zidlala indima ebalulekileyo ekubekeni iliso kunye nokulawula ukuhamba kombane. Ezi ziguquli ezihlakaniphile zinokuhlengahlengisa ukusebenza kwazo ngexesha langempela ngokusekelwe kwiimfuno zegridi, ukuphucula ukusebenza kakuhle kunye nokunciphisa ukuchithwa kwamandla. Ukudityaniswa kwethekhnoloji ye-IoT ngundoqo kwesi sikhundla, okwenza ukuba ukubeka iliso okuqhubekayo kunye nohlalutyo lwedatha ukunyusa ukusebenza kwe-transformer.


Ukugcinwa kwamandla ngenye indawo apho iteknoloji yekhoyili ye-transformer yenza impembelelo. Njengoko imithombo yamandla ehlaziyekayo efana nelanga kunye nomoya ixhaphake kakhulu, imfuno yezisombululo ezifanelekileyo zokugcina amandla ibaluleke kakhulu. Abaguquli abaneekhoyili eziphambili banokunceda ukulawula ubume bexeshana lamandla ahlaziyekayo ngokuququzelela ukugcinwa nokuhanjiswa kwamandla angaphezulu. Esi sikhundla sibalulekile ekugcineni uzinzo kwigridi kunye nokuqinisekisa unikezelo lwamandla oluthembekileyo.


Ukomelela kwegridi kukwaphuhliswa ziikhoyili zetransformer eziphambili. Ekubhekaneni neentlekele zendalo okanye ukuhlaselwa kwe-cyber, abaguquli abahlakaniphile abaneekhoyili ezinamandla banokunceda ngokukhawuleza ukubuyisela amandla kunye nokuhlukanisa iindawo ezichaphazelekayo ukukhusela umonakalo ongakumbi. Oku komelela kubalulekile ekugcineni ukuthembeka kwegridi yombane kwihlabathi eliya liqhagamshelene kunye nedijithali.


Ikamva leekhoyili ze-transformer kwiigridi ezihlakaniphile libukeka lithembisa, kunye nophando oluqhubekayo kunye nophuhliso olujoliswe ekuphuculeni ngakumbi amandla abo. Ukuveliswa kwezinto ezintsha, ukuyila, kunye nokudityaniswa kwedijithali kumiselwe ukwenza iikhoyili ze-transformer zisebenze ngakumbi, zithembeke, kwaye zilungelelaniswe neemfuno eziguqukayo zegridi yombane. Njengoko siqhubeka siqhubela phambili kwiinkqubo zamandla ezihlakaniphile nezizinzileyo, ukubaluleka kweekhoyili ze-transformer kuya kukhula kuphela.
